Crock Pot Lasagna Soup: Easy Weeknight Comfort (Print Version)

Crock Pot Lasagna Soup delivers all the classic flavors of lasagna in a comforting, easy-to-make bowl. Perfect for busy weeknights.

# Recipe Info:

Prep Time: 20 Minutes minutes
Cook Time: 240 Minutes minutes
Total Time: 260 minutes
Servings: 8 Servings
Difficulty: Beginner
Cuisine: Italian

# Ingredients:

β†’ Hearty Foundation

01 - 1 tbsp olive oil
02 - 1 lb lean ground beef
03 - 1 large yellow onion, diced
04 - 4 cloves garlic, minced
05 - 1 (28 oz) can crushed tomatoes
06 - 1 (15 oz) can diced tomatoes, undrained
07 - 2 tbsp tomato paste

β†’ Italian Embrace

08 - 4 cups beef broth
09 - 2 tsp dried Italian seasoning
10 - 1/2 tsp red pepper flakes (optional)
11 - 1/2 tsp dried oregano
12 - 1/2 tsp dried basil
13 - Salt and black pepper to taste
14 - 6 lasagna noodles, broken into 2-inch pieces

β†’ Creamy Cloud Topping

15 - 1 cup whole milk ricotta cheese
16 - 1/2 cup shredded mozzarella cheese
17 - 1/4 cup grated Parmesan cheese

β†’ Fresh Flourish

18 - 1/4 cup fresh basil, chopped, for garnish

# Instructions:

01 - In a large skillet, heat **1 tbsp olive oil** over medium-high heat. Add **1 lb lean ground beef** and cook until browned, breaking it apart. Drain excess fat. Stir in **1 large yellow onion, diced**, and cook for 5 minutes until softened. Add **4 cloves garlic, minced**, and cook for 1 minute more until fragrant.
02 - Transfer the beef mixture to a 6-quart slow cooker. Add **1 (28 oz) can crushed tomatoes**, **1 (15 oz) can diced tomatoes, undrained**, **2 tbsp tomato paste**, and **4 cups beef broth**. Stir well to combine all the hearty foundation ingredients for your Crock Pot Lasagna Soup for Cozy Nights.
03 - Stir in **2 tsp dried Italian seasoning**, **1/2 tsp red pepper flakes (optional)**, **1/2 tsp dried oregano**, and **1/2 tsp dried basil**. Season with salt and black pepper to taste. Cover and cook on LOW for 4 hours (240 minutes) or on HIGH for 2 hours.
04 - After the initial cooking time, stir **6 lasagna noodles, broken into 2-inch pieces**, into the soup. Ensure noodles are submerged. Cover and continue cooking on HIGH for another 20-30 minutes, or until the lasagna noodles are tender. This completes the main cooking for your Crock Pot Lasagna Soup for Cozy Nights.
05 - While the noodles cook, in a small bowl, combine **1 cup whole milk ricotta cheese**, **1/2 cup shredded mozzarella cheese**, and **1/4 cup grated Parmesan cheese**. Mix until well combined. This creamy cloud topping is essential for the authentic lasagna experience.
06 - Ladle the hot Crock Pot Lasagna Soup for Cozy Nights into bowls. Top each serving with a generous dollop of the ricotta cheese mixture. Garnish with **1/4 cup fresh basil, chopped**, for a fresh flourish before serving immediately.

# Notes:

01 - For a vegetarian version, omit the ground beef and use plant-based crumbles, adjusting cooking time as needed.
02 - Leftover soup can be stored in an airtight container in the refrigerator for up to 3-4 days. Reheat gently on the stovetop or in the microwave.
03 - Serve with crusty garlic bread for dipping and a simple side salad to complete your cozy meal.
04 - Adjust the **1/2 tsp red pepper flakes** to your preference; omit for no heat or add more for an extra kick.
